Video: Rai Simons Scores Twice In Ilkeston Win

January 13, 2014

Ilkeston FC advance to the next round of the Conference Youth Alliance League Cup following an 5-2 victory against Mansfield Town, with two of those goals coming from Bermudian Rai Simons.

Ilkeston went into a first-half lead in the 8th minute, and Mansfield equalised in the 28th minute to make the score 1-1. Ilkeston FC restored their advantage soon after the break when Bermuda’s Rai Simons scored, and Simons then scored again to put Ilkeston up 3-1.

The team then moved into a three goal lead, however Mansfield scored again to make it 4-2. Ilkeston then scored again to take their lead to 5-2, where the score remained till the referee blew the final whistle. Rai Simons had the chance to grab a hat trick when he was selected to take a penalty, however the Mansfield keeper saved it.

Ilkeston FC will play Luton in the next round which is arranged for Wednesday, January 15, kick-off 1pm.
